x86模式打印机驱动(重写后的标题:重写x86打印机驱动程序)

  • x86模式打印机驱动(重写后的标题:重写x86打印机驱动程序)已关闭评论
  • A+
所属分类:远程维修
摘要

重写x86打印机驱动程序打印机驱动程序是操作系统中非常重要的组成部分,它能够让计算机与打印机进行通信并控制打印机的工作。在x86模式下,打印机驱动程序需要进行相应的优化,以便更好地适应x86架构。优化指令集x86架构具有自己的指令集,并且与其他架构的指令集存在差

重写x86打印机驱动程序

打印机驱动程序是操作系统中非常重要的组成部分,它能够让计算机与打印机进行通信并控制打印机的工作。在x86模式下,打印机驱动程序需要进行相应的优化,以便更好地适应x86架构。

优化指令集

x86架构具有自己的指令集,并且与其他架构的指令集存在差异。在编写x86打印机驱动程序时,需要充分利用x86指令集的优势,并尽量避免使用与x86指令集不兼容的指令。对于一些特殊的指令,可以考虑使用内联汇编的方式进行编写。

优化内存管理

在x86模式下,内存的管理方式和其他架构有所不同。打印机驱动程序需要充分利用x86架构下的内存管理机制,添加适当的内存分配和回收操作,以优化内存使用效率。此外,还需要避免内存泄漏和缓冲区溢出等问题,以提高程序的稳定性。

适应多种操作系统

打印机驱动程序需要同时适应多种操作系统,包括Windows、Linux等多种常见的操作系统。在编写x86打印机驱动程序时,需要充分考虑不同操作系统的特点,并进行相应的优化和调整。同时,还需要确保程序的跨平台性,以便将程序移植到不同的操作系统上运行。

支持多种打印机

不同的打印机型号可能具有不同的规格和性能要求,打印机驱动程序需要充分支持各种常见的打印机型号,并为每个型号进行相应的适配。在编写x86打印机驱动程序时,需要对不同型号的打印机进行详尽的测试和分析,以确保程序的兼容性和性能。

总结

x86打印机驱动程序的开发需要考虑多种因素,包括指令集、内存管理、跨平台性以及兼容性等。只有在充分考虑这些因素的基础上,才能开发出高效、稳定并具有广泛适用性的打印机驱动程序。

  • 微信在线客服
  • 这是我的微信扫一扫
  • weinxin
  • 我的微信公众号
  • 扫一扫码上服务
  • weinxin